What is ADHD?
ADHD is characterized by symptoms such as in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. These symptoms can manifest in numerous ways, varying in strength and effect from person to individual. According to the American Psychiatric Association, ADHD is identified based upon particular criteria, consisting of behavioral patterns observed in time.

Online ADHD tests are not diagnostic tools; rather, they work as screening tools that can show whether a person must pursue a formal assessment by a healthcare expert. These tests usually include a series of concerns evaluating habits, psychological guideline, and other relevant factors.

Many online ADHD tests follow a similar format, integrating the following aspects:
Multiple-choice Questions: Questions about behavior in various settings (home, school, work).Rating Scales: Respondents rate how often they experience particular symptoms (e.g., "typically," "often," "hardly ever," "never ever").Time Required: The tests normally take about 10 to 20 minutes to finish.Typical QuestionsQuestion TypeExampleBehavioral Observations"Do you frequently discover it tough to take note?"Emotional Regulation"Do you frequently feel overwhelmed by jobs?"Impulsivity"Do you discover yourself disrupting others often?"Steps After Taking the Test
